Dogecoin Price Outlook for Feb 10: Here’s Key Level for DOGE to Reclaim as $2.07M Liquidated From Market


Dogecoin remains under pressure as heavy long liquidations and technical resistance define a critical reclaim zone that will shape its next move.

Dogecoin (DOGE) is once again testing investor patience as short-term weakness collides with steady market participation. DOGE is trading at $0.0934, down 1.5% over the past 24 hours, after failing to sustain earlier intraday gains. The meme coin has moved within a daily range of $0.09267 to $0.09674, reflecting tight but persistent selling pressure. 

Despite the pullback, DOGE has outperformed Bitcoin on the day, gaining 0.6% versus BTC, although broader trends remain under strain. The largest memecoin by market cap has struggled in the longer-term, including 13.6% losses over seven days and 33% in the past 30 days.

With short-term volatility building and relative strength flashing against Bitcoin, the key question now is whether Dogecoin can set up its next decisive move.

Dogecoin Price Analysis

Dogecoin remains under sustained pressure on the weekly chart, with the price above $0.08, a zone that now defines the most immediate support. A decisive weekly close below this level would expose DOGE to deeper downside, with the next notable support likely emerging around the $0.06 region. Until buyers defend the current base convincingly, downside risks remain elevated.

On the upside, Dogecoin faces layered resistance that reinforces the broader bearish structure. The first major ceiling sits near $0.175, aligning closely with the 50-week EMA, as well as the 100-week EMA. Beyond that, prior weekly highs around $0.20–$0.25 represent a heavier resistance band. Without a recovery of the EMA zone, upside moves will likely remain corrective.

Momentum indicators continue to reflect weakening conditions. The weekly True Strength Index (TSI) remains firmly in negative territory, with both TSI and signal lines trending lower. Until the TSI moves to the positive region and the TSI line flips above the signal line, the technical setup favors caution.

DOGE Liquidation Data

Liquidation data adds another layer to Dogecoin’s current market stress. Over the past 24 hours, total liquidations reached $2.07 million, with long positions accounting for roughly $1.60 million, far outweighing $477.87K in short liquidations. This imbalance shows that most forced exits came from traders betting on upside.

Shorter time frames tell a similar story. In the last 12 hours, liquidations totaled $893.09K, with longs contributing $834.24K, compared to just $58.84K from shorts. Even in the most recent 4-hour window, nearly the entire $310.32K wiped out came from long positions, while shorts lost only $5,17K.
